家庭服务器搭建指南 使用VirtualBox打造多功能个人数据中心
海外云服务器 40个地区可选 亚太云服务器 香港 日本 韩国
云虚拟主机 个人和企业网站的理想选择 俄罗斯电商外贸虚拟主机 赠送SSL证书
美国云虚拟主机 助力出海企业低成本上云 WAF网站防火墙 为您的业务网站保驾护航
本文介绍了如何使用VirtualBox搭建家庭服务器,打造多功能个人数据中心,通过简单的步骤,用户可以在本地环境中部署服务器,实现文件存储、媒体共享、远程访问等功能,兼顾安全性与便捷性,是提升家庭数字生活效率的理想方案。
在数字化浪潮席卷全球的今天,越来越多的家庭用户开始关注数据安全与本地化服务的需求,家庭服务器,作为一种灵活且实用的解决方案,不仅能实现文件共享、媒体存储、远程访问等功能,还能作为技术学习与实验平台,满足家庭成员多样化的需求。
通过使用 VirtualBox 这款免费且功能强大的虚拟化软件,即使是普通用户,也能轻松在家搭建一个灵活、高效的家庭服务器环境,它不仅降低了技术门槛,也让家庭网络变得更加智能和自主。
什么是家庭服务器?
家庭服务器顾名思义,是指部署在家庭局域网中的小型服务器设备,用于提供文件存储、打印服务、媒体流播放、远程访问、自动备份等功能,与传统企业级服务器相比,家庭服务器的硬件要求更低,可以是一台闲置的旧电脑、树莓派(Raspberry Pi),甚至是运行虚拟机的普通 PC。
其核心在于能够持续运行、提供稳定服务,并通过局域网或互联网实现远程访问,对于注重数据隐私、希望摆脱云服务依赖的家庭来说,家庭服务器是一个理想的选择。
为什么选择 VirtualBox?
VirtualBox 是由 Oracle 开发的开源虚拟化软件,支持 Windows、macOS、Linux 等主流操作系统,具备以下显著优势:
- 零成本:作为一款完全免费的软件,VirtualBox 非常适合预算有限的家庭用户。
- 多平台支持:无论你的主机操作系统是 Windows、Mac 还是 Linux,都能无缝运行 VirtualBox。
- 灵活部署:可以在一台物理设备上创建多个虚拟机,分别运行不同的服务器系统(如 Ubuntu Server、Windows Server、FreeNAS 等),实现多种服务并行运行。
- 快照功能:在系统配置出错或发生异常时,可以快速回滚到之前的稳定状态,保障服务与数据的安全。
- 丰富的网络配置:支持桥接、NAT、内部网络等多种网络模式,便于构建复杂的网络环境和服务架构。
搭建家庭服务器的基本步骤
准备硬件
你可以利用家中闲置的台式机或笔记本电脑作为服务器主机,建议配置至少 4GB 内存、500GB 硬盘空间,并确保网络连接稳定,虽然对性能要求不高,但持续运行的稳定性是关键。
安装 VirtualBox 和扩展包
从官网下载并安装 VirtualBox 后,还需安装其扩展包(Extension Pack),以支持 USB 2.0/3.0 设备、远程桌面(RDP)等功能,提升虚拟机的兼容性与实用性。
创建虚拟机
根据你的使用需求选择合适的操作系统:
- Ubuntu Server:适合搭建 Web 服务器、数据库、媒体服务器等基础服务。
- FreeNAS / TrueNAS:专为家庭 NAS(网络存储)设计,支持 ZFS 文件系统,数据保护能力出色。
- Windows Server:适合需要运行某些 Windows 专属服务(如 .NET 应用、SQL Server)的用户。
配置网络模式
VirtualBox 提供了多种网络模式,满足不同的应用场景:
- NAT 模式:适用于仅需访问互联网的虚拟机,配置简单,适合初学者。
- 桥接模式:让虚拟机获得独立 IP 地址,方便局域网中的其他设备直接访问。
- 内部网络:用于虚拟机之间的通信,增强安全性,适合多层架构部署。
设置共享文件夹与端口转发
利用 VirtualBox 的共享文件夹功能,可以实现主机与虚拟机之间的数据互通,便于调试和维护,在路由器中设置端口转发规则后,还可以实现从外网访问家庭服务器,随时随地获取家中数据。
部署常用服务
根据家庭需求,可以部署以下常用服务:
- 文件服务器(Samba / NFS):实现局域网内的文件共享与访问。
- 媒体服务器(Plex、Emby):将家庭影音资源集中管理,支持多设备播放。
- 下载工具(qBittorrent、Transmission):自动下载和整理影视、书籍等资源。
- 备份服务器(rsync、Bacula):定期备份重要数据,防止意外丢失。
- 私有云盘(Nextcloud):打造属于自己的云存储平台,保障隐私安全。
定期维护与安全设置
定期备份虚拟机快照,及时更新系统与软件补丁,启用防火墙和访问控制机制,防止非法入侵和数据泄露,建议为服务器设置独立的用户权限,确保服务安全稳定运行。
家庭服务器的应用场景
家庭服务器的应用不仅限于技术发烧友,它在多个生活场景中都能发挥重要作用:
- 家庭数据中心:集中管理照片、视频、文档等数字资产,告别杂乱无章的本地存储。
- 远程办公支持:通过远程桌面访问家庭电脑,打造“第二办公室”,提升办公灵活性。
- 儿童教育平台:为孩子提供编程学习环境,例如运行 Linux 系统进行 Python、Scratch 等编程练习,激发创造力。
- 智能家居中枢:配合树莓派或虚拟机运行 Home Assistant 等系统,统一管理智能灯光、温控、安防等设备,实现真正的智能家居体验。
开启你的家庭服务器之旅
借助 VirtualBox 搭建家庭服务器,不仅能够提升家庭网络的智能化水平,还能为技术爱好者提供一个实践和学习的平台,无论是为了保障数据安全、节省云服务费用,还是探索虚拟化技术的魅力,家庭服务器都值得每一个家庭尝试。
现在就动手,让你的家庭网络变得更智能、更安全、更高效!